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Basic Metal Polishing - Most often, the polishing of metal is needed for aesthetic reasons or for clean-room usages. It really is among the most favored treatments simply because of its use in intensifying the original beauty of the items, as an example, motorbike parts, automotive parts or cookware. Aside from that, a good number of clean-rooms must have a shiny finish to limit the porosity of the metal surfaces that can cause dust to collect and contaminate. An outstanding demonstration of this application might be in a vacuum chamber. There are actually many different ways to polish metal, and we'll look into several of the techniques involved. Various metals may be burnished electromechanically, employing chemicals, manually, or with specialized buffing machines. A finishing paste or compound is frequently put into use, which might consist of ch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ide. Finishing stainless steel, due to its substandard thermal conductivity, rather high viscidity, and hardness is amongst the time-consuming. On the flip side, goods constructed from non-ferrous metal are often more responsive to polishing, as they need the least number of operations.
Where a high processing quality is not vital, quicker pad speeds may be employed. A decreased pad speed is used if a high quality mirror finish is mandatory. Finishing buffs smeared with paste will be noticeably affected by the forces on the pad. The vigour of the pressure on the surface could be raised within certain constraints, however going beyond the optimal amount of load not merely cuts down the quality level of the process, but in addition lowers the level of performance, can result in wear to the product, and there's also an apparent heating of the items being worked on, as a consequence of friction. For thinner metal, it will be higher heat (and a relating bendability of the metal) that causes parts to bend, twist or distort. In general, it will take a trained technician to think about all these elements to both not cause damage to the part and to get the work done effectively. For you to substantially increase the quality of the final finish, the finishing action should really be implemented with much less vigour and not so much force to be able to in due course complete a surface area devoid of scratches or marks which result from the polishing procedure, subsequently ending up with a sleek mirror finish.
